In 1971, J.R.R. Tolkien wrote a letter to Hilary Tolkien.

  • Contents: Tolkien refers to the celebration of Guy Fawkes Night, and "one will notice the conspicuous use of some distinctly Tolkienian vernacular".[1]
  • Publication: An excerpt from the letter was published in Black & White Ogre Country.
